At the opening of the pyramid you sense grassy-green top notes: Bergamot, Fruit note, Green Chord and Lavender. Exactly these 4 notes form morning coolness sensation that is impossible to miss.
At the core of development you notice Cedar, Clove, Geranium, Iris, Jasmine and Patchouli keeping a structural woody direction.
The internal accord map is driven by these accords: Balsamic, Aromatic, Citrus and Floral with each one in a clear role. Background accords such as Fruit, Wood, Powdery and Amber add depth to the backdrop.
At olfactory-group level the composition is built around Citrus, Fruit, Green and Wood. The palette also extends to Floral, Whiteflower, Ambery and Balsamic.
